By 7, she was famous. By 9, she drank. By 10 she smoked weed. By 12. It was cocaine and clubs. Hollywood called her a wild child. But at 13, Drew did something most adults don’t: She checked herself into rehab. Then lived in a mental institution for 18 months. No press. No red carpets. Just healing. She said: “I had to be my own parent.” She didn’t lose her life to childhood fame -She took it back.
